Electrical Power-Line Installers and Repairers Salary in All 50 States

# State Median Salary Mean Salary Employment
1 Washington $125,710 $116,530 2,560
2 Oregon $123,180 $107,470 1,300
3 California $122,520 $115,910 11,070
4 Connecticut $120,340 $99,040 880
5 Nevada $120,260 $92,890 880
6 Idaho $120,240 $107,220 800
7 New York $117,500 $106,260 5,270
8 New Jersey $116,280 $107,690 1,270
9 New Hampshire $115,430 $104,130 400
10 Vermont $108,160 $103,620 280
11 Colorado $108,040 $98,370 2,120
12 Hawaii $107,810 $109,150 440
13 Rhode Island $107,770 $105,960 210
14 Montana $107,540 $101,000 650
15 Alaska $107,330 $109,460 370
16 Massachusetts $106,610 $106,740 2,520
17 Illinois $105,970 $102,290 3,670
18 Minnesota $104,800 $99,100 1,670
19 Wisconsin $104,420 $94,700 2,540
20 Pennsylvania $103,750 $95,380 3,910
21 Michigan $103,310 $100,730 3,580
22 Kansas $102,400 $89,950 1,500
23 Arizona $101,980 $93,580 1,520
24 Indiana $100,260 $93,930 2,440
25 Wyoming $98,490 $93,590 500
26 North Dakota $97,460 $92,080 670
27 Iowa $95,850 $88,500 1,440
28 Missouri $93,580 $88,420 3,590
29 Maryland $93,170 $89,780 1,660
30 Florida $92,460 $84,850 7,390
31 South Dakota $92,060 $87,280 810
32 Nebraska $88,910 $83,000 1,260
33 Delaware $87,460 $89,560 190
34 Ohio $84,470 $84,110 4,740
35 Alabama $84,340 $79,790 3,120
36 West Virginia $83,920 $81,280 830
37 Maine $83,030 $86,310 860
38 Utah $81,380 $81,700 890
39 Tennessee $80,160 $76,040 4,020
40 Arkansas $79,140 $79,830 1,560
41 Georgia $78,880 $81,730 4,040
42 New Mexico $78,670 $74,880 1,100
43 Texas $77,560 $76,920 14,130
44 Virginia $77,190 $78,500 2,830
45 Kentucky $76,050 $73,910 2,640
46 North Carolina $75,630 $76,150 4,930
47 South Carolina $75,010 $72,700 2,290
48 Louisiana $74,300 $72,280 1,460
49 Mississippi $68,810 $69,780 1,790
50 Oklahoma $66,840 $70,390 2,900

Data Source & Methodology

Salary data is sourced from the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(OEWS) survey, 2024 estimates.
